admin管理员组

文章数量:1530938

2024年7月26日发(作者:)

一、介绍

在进行网页开发的过程中,经常需要使用表格来展示数据。而

Bootstrap是一个流行的前端框架,提供了丰富的表格样式和功能。

其中,table class参数就是用来控制表格样式的重要参数之一。

二、基本用法

在Bootstrap中,通过给table元素添加不同的class参数,可以实现

不同风格和功能的表格效果。常用的table class参数包括table、

table-bordered、table-striped、table-hover等。

1. table

table是Bootstrap表格的基础class参数,通过添加此class,可以

使表格具备基本的样式和布局。

2. table-bordered

table-bordered是一个边框参数,添加此class可以给表格的每个单

元格添加边框,使表格看起来更加清晰和美观。

3. table-striped

table-striped是用来实现斑马线效果的参数,即相邻的行以不同的背

景色进行交错,使表格数据更易于区分。

4. table-hover

table-hover可以实现鼠标悬停效果,即当鼠标悬停在表格的行上时,

行会变为更加醒目的背景色,提高用户交互性。

三、高级用法

除了以上介绍的基本参数外,Bootstrap还提供了一些高级的table

class参数,可以实现更加复杂和灵活的表格效果。

1. table-responsive

table-responsive是一个响应式参数,可以让表格在不同大小的屏幕

上都能有良好的显示效果。添加此class后,当表格在小屏幕设备上显

示时,用户可以通过滚动查看表格内容。

2. table-dark

table-dark是用来实现暗色主题的参数,适合在一些需要突出重点的

场景下使用。通过添加此class,可以使表格的背景色变暗,便于突出

显示表格内容。

3. table-borderless

table-borderless是一个无边框的参数,添加此class后,可以使表格

的边框消失,让表格看起来更加简洁和美观。

4. table-responsive-sm/md/lg/xl

table-responsive-sm/md/lg/xl是针对不同屏幕尺寸的响应式参数,

可以根据具体的屏幕大小,灵活控制表格的显示效果。通过添加不同

的响应式参数,可以使表格在不同屏幕尺寸下都有良好的显示效果。

四、总结

在网页开发中,表格作为展示信息的重要组件,常常需要根据不同的

需求来设计不同样式的表格。Bootstrap提供了丰富多样的table

class参数,可以满足各种需求,让开发者能够快速、灵活地创建各种

美观实用的表格效果。合理使用table class参数,可以大大提高表格

的可读性和美观性,为用户带来更好的使用体验。希望本文对你了解

Bootstrap table class参数有所帮助。很高兴看到您对Bootstrap

table class参数的兴趣。接下来,我们将继续探讨Bootstrap表格类

参数的更多细节和用法。

五、自定义样式

除了使用Bootstrap提供的预定义table class参数外,开发者还可以

根据具体需求进行自定义样式的设置,以实现更加个性化的表格效果。

在自定义样式时,可以通过CSS来实现对表格的各个元素(如单元格、

行、标题等)进行样式设置,以达到所需的展示效果。

1. 单元格样式

通过为单元格设置不同的背景色、字体大小、边框样式等,可以使表

格的数据更具有可读性和美观性。可以使用CSS中的background-

color、font-size、border等属性来对单元格进行自定义样式设置。

2. 行样式

表格的每一行都可以根据需要进行不同的样式设置,如改变背景色、

字体颜色、加粗等。通过为表格的行元素添加特定的class或ID,然

后结合CSS来进行样式设置,可以使表格的每一行都呈现出不同的风

格,从而更好地突出展示数据信息。

3. 标题样式

表格的标题通常会吸引用户的注意力,因此设置标题的样式也非常重

要。可以通过CSS来调整表格的标题样式,使其在整体表格布局中更

加突出,以便用户更快速地获取关键信息。

通过合理的CSS样式设置,可以实现各种个性化的表格效果,满足不

同网页设计需求。在进行自定义样式设置时,建议结合Bootstrap提

供的class参数,以便在保持统一风格的同时实现更个性化的展示效果。

六、表格功能

除了表格的样式外,Bootstrap还提供了一些功能性的class参数,用

于实现表格的交互效果和提高用户体验。

1. 表格排序

通过添加table参数,可以使用Bootstrap提供的表格排序功能。表

格排序功能使用户能够按照不同的列对表格数据进行升序或降序排列,

方便用户查找和比较数据。

2. 表格过滤

添加table类参数还可以实现表格过滤功能,使用户可以通过输入关

键词来快速过滤表格中的数据,从而找到所需信息。

3. 表格分页

在处理大量数据时,添加table类参数还可以实现表格分页功能,使

得表格可以分页展示数据,提高页面加载速度,并提升用户体验。

通过上述功能性class参数的添加,可以让表格在展示数据的为用户提

供更多的交互功能,提高用户操作的便捷性和效率。

七、最佳实践

在使用Bootstrap table class参数时,建议开发者根据具体的需求和

设计风格,合理选择和搭配不同的参数,以获得最佳的表格展示效果。

1. 根据数据特点选择样式

针对不同类型的数据,可以选择不同的表格样式。对于需要突出区分

行的数据,可以使用table-striped参数;对于强调数据对比的情况,

可以使用table-bordered参数等。

2. 根据用户习惯设置功能

在设置表格的功能参数时,需要考虑用户的习惯和需求。如果用户通

常需要对表格数据进行排序和过滤,可以添加table-sortable和

table-filterable等功能类参数。

3. 保持一致性

在设计网页时,保持整体风格的一致性是非常重要的。对于表格样式

和功能的设计也是一样,需要考虑和整体页面的风格保持一致,避免

出现杂乱无章的效果。

结语

Bootstrap table class参数为开发者提供了丰富的选项来展示各种类

型的数据。合理运用这些参数,可以使表格具备更好的可读性、美观

性和交互性,为用户提供更好的使用体验。在使用这些参数时,建议

开发者根据具体需求,逐一尝试,以找到最适合自己网页的表格样式

和功能设置。希望本文的介绍能够为您在 Web 开发过程中对

Bootstrap 表格类参数的合理运用提供一些启发。

本文标签: 表格参数数据样式